Thermo Fisher Scientific Price Performance

Shares of NYSE:TMO opened at $596.65 on Friday. The company's fifty day moving average is $527.07 and its 200 day moving average is $509.02. The company has a quick ratio of 1.18, a current ratio of 1.55 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.74.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. has a 52 week low of $435.27 and a 52 week high of $643.99. The stock has a market cap of $220.61 billion, a PE ratio of 32.10, a PEG ratio of 2.45 and a beta of 0.85.

Thermo Fisher Scientific (NYSE:TMO -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 23rd. The medical research company reported $6.03 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$5.71 by $0.32. The firm had revenue of $11.99 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$11.71 billion. Thermo Fisher Scientific had a return on equity of 17.09% and a net margin of 15.04%.The company's revenue for the quarter was up 10.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$4.28 earnings per share. Thermo Fisher Scientific has set its FY 2026 guidance at 24.930-25.330 EPS. Research analysts anticipate that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. will post 25.12 earnings per share for the current year.

About Thermo Fisher Scientific

(Free Report)

Thermo Fisher Scientific NYSE: TMO is a global provider of scientific instrumentation, reagents and consumables, software, and services that support research, clinical, and industrial laboratories. The company supplies analytical instruments and laboratory equipment, life sciences reagents and kits, specialty diagnostics, and a broad range of consumables used by researchers, clinicians, and manufacturers. Its offerings also include laboratory information management and data-analysis software, as well as service solutions such as instrument maintenance, validation, and logistics that help customers run complex workflows efficiently.

Thermo Fisher operates through multiple business areas that broadly cover life sciences solutions, analytical instruments, specialty diagnostics, and laboratory products and biopharma services, including contract development and manufacturing for p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ies.
